There’s no doubt that speed is important when it comes to website performance. But how fast does Squarespace load? Let’s take a look.

When it comes to website speed, there are a few factors to consider. The first is page size, which is the total amount of data that needs to be loaded in order to display a single page on your site.

The second is latency, which is the time it takes for your browser to receive the first byte of data from the server. And finally, there’s bandwidth, which is the amount of data that can be transferred in a given period of time.

So how does Squarespace stack up in these areas?

In terms of page size, Squarespace generally falls somewhere in the middle. While there are some Squarespace templates that are quite lightweight, others can be quite heavy, particularly if they include a lot of images or videos.

PRO TIP: If you are considering using Squarespace to build a website, be aware that there are some potential loading speed issues. While Squarespace sites can load quickly in some cases, there have been reports of sites taking up to 10 seconds to load. This can be a major problem if you are trying to create a fast-loading and responsive website.

When it comes to latency, Squarespace does reasonably well. In most cases, you should be able to load a Squarespace page in under a second. However, there have been some reports of longer wait times, particularly on mobile devices.

And finally, when it comes to bandwidth, Squarespace is definitely on the higher end. If you have a large site with lots of traffic, you may need to upgrade your plan in order to maintain good performance.

Generally speaking, then, Squarespace loads fairly quickly. There are some areas where it could be improved, but overall it’s pretty speedy.
